Abstract

Hepatic cancer is the cancer that originates in the liver. H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) is the most common model of liver cancer representing approximately 75% of all liver cancer types. In liver cancer, a complex molecular interplay involving multiple signaling pathways such as β- catenin, STAT3, and S6k1 signals have found attributed to the development of HCC. The hindrance of such signals has been recorded as a robust therapeutic tool in many different types of malignancies.
